Answer:

the theory of plate tectonics

Step-by-step explanation:

The theory of plate tectonics explains the formation and movement of the Earth's lithospheric plates. Major geographical events, such as earthquakes, volcanic eruptions, and mountain building, result from the movements of the lithospheric plates.
